Neil McErlean 6fd9628330 ALF-8498. Reimplemented the Comment Count Rollups to take pre-Swift, commented nodes into account. Also added a trigger for a recalculation.
Major refactoring of existing onCreateNode/beforeDeleteNode(fm:post) behaviours. They now distinguish between
    1. increment/decrement of previously rolled-up commentCounts
    2. full recalculation of comment count for nodes that have no previous rollup (which would include nodes from pre-Swift repos).
  Added a new registered behaviour: onUpdateProperties(fm:commentsRollup) in order to detect fm:commentCount being set to a "trigger value".
    If this property is set to a negative number, then a full recalculation of the commentCount for that node will be performed.
  New test cases for preSwift content & the recount trigger.
  Added a skeleton (placeholder) CommentService to hold some comment-related methods I needed.

/**
* This test method tests that commented nodes from before Swift have their comment counts correctly rolled up.
* Nodes that were commented on in prior versions of Alfresco will not have commentCount rollups -
* neither the aspect nor the property defined within it. Alfresco lazily calculates commentCount rollups for these
* nodes. So they will appear to have a count of 0 (undefined, really) and will not be given the "(count)" UI decoration.
* Then when a comment is added (or removed), the comment count should be recalculated from scratch.
*/
@Test public void testRollupOfPreSwiftNodes() throws Exception
{
transactionHelper.doInTransaction(new RetryingTransactionHelper.RetryingTransactionCallback<Void>()
{
@Override
public Void execute() throws Throwable
{
assertTrue("Not enough test docs for this test case", testDocs.size() >= 2);
NodeRef node1 = testDocs.get(0);
NodeRef node2 = testDocs.get(1);
// We will simulate pre-Swift commenting by temporarily disabling the behaviours that add the aspect & do the rollups.
behaviourFilter.disableBehaviour(ForumModel.TYPE_POST);
for (NodeRef nr : new NodeRef[]{node1, node2})
{
// All test nodes initially do not have the commentsRollup aspect.
assertFalse("Test node had comments rollup aspect.", nodeService.hasAspect(nr, ForumModel.ASPECT_COMMENTS_ROLLUP));
}
// Comment on each node - we need to save one comment noderef in order to delete it later.
NodeRef commentOnNode1 = applyComment(node1, "Hello", true);
applyComment(node1, "Bonjour", true);
applyComment(node2, "Hola", true);
applyComment(node2, "Bout ye?", true);
// Check that the rollup comment counts are still not present. And re-enable the behaviours after we check.
for (NodeRef nr : new NodeRef[]{node1, node2})
{
assertFalse("Test node had comments rollup aspect.", nodeService.hasAspect(nr, ForumModel.ASPECT_COMMENTS_ROLLUP));
}
behaviourFilter.enableBehaviour(ForumModel.TYPE_POST);
// Now the addition or deletion of a comment, should trigger a recalculation of the comment rollup from scratch.
applyComment(node2, "hello again");
nodeService.deleteNode(commentOnNode1);
assertCommentCountIs(node2, 3);
assertCommentCountIs(node1, 1);
return null;
}
});
}
/**
* This test method tests that nodes whose commentCount is set to -1 have their commentCounts recalculated.
* This feature (see ALF-8498) is to allow customers to set their counts to -1 thus triggering a recount for that document.
*/
@Test public void testTriggerCommentRecount() throws Exception
{
transactionHelper.doInTransaction(new RetryingTransactionHelper.RetryingTransactionCallback<Void>()
{
@Override
public Void execute() throws Throwable
{
NodeRef testDoc = testDocs.get(0);
applyComment(testDoc, "Hello 1");
applyComment(testDoc, "Hello 2");
applyComment(testDoc, "Hello 3");
assertCommentCountIs(testDoc, 3);
// We'll cheat and just set it to an arbitrary value.
nodeService.setProperty(testDoc, ForumModel.PROP_COMMENT_COUNT, 42);
// It should have that value - even though it's wrong.
assertCommentCountIs(testDoc, 42);
// Now we'll set it to the trigger value -1.
nodeService.setProperty(testDoc, ForumModel.PROP_COMMENT_COUNT, ForumPostBehaviours.COUNT_TRIGGER_VALUE);
// It should have the correct, recalculated value.
assertCommentCountIs(testDoc, 3);
return null;
}
});
}

/**
* This method applies the specified comment to the specified node.
* As there is no CommentService or DiscussionService, we mimic here what the comments REST API does,
* by manually creating the correct content structure using the nodeService. Behaviours will do some
* of the work for us. See comments.post.json.js for comparison.
* @param nr nodeRef to comment on.
* @param comment the text of the comment.
* @param suppressRollups if true, commentsRollup aspect will not be added.
* @return the NodeRef of the fm:post comment node.
*
* @see CommentsTest#testRollupOfPreSwiftNodes() for use of suppressRollups.
*/
private NodeRef applyComment(NodeRef nr, String comment, boolean suppressRollups)
{
// There is no CommentService, so we have to create the node structure by hand.
// This is what happens within e.g. comment.put.json.js when comments are submitted via the REST API.
if (!nodeService.hasAspect(nr, ForumModel.ASPECT_DISCUSSABLE))
{
nodeService.addAspect(nr, ForumModel.ASPECT_DISCUSSABLE, null);
}
if (!nodeService.hasAspect(nr, ForumModel.ASPECT_COMMENTS_ROLLUP) && !suppressRollups)
{
nodeService.addAspect(nr, ForumModel.ASPECT_COMMENTS_ROLLUP, null);
}
// Forum node is created automatically by DiscussableAspect behaviour.
NodeRef forumNode = nodeService.getChildAssocs(nr, ForumModel.ASSOC_DISCUSSION, QName.createQName(NamespaceService.FORUMS_MODEL_1_0_URI, "discussion")).get(0).getChildRef();
final List<ChildAssociationRef> existingTopics = nodeService.getChildAssocs(forumNode, ContentModel.ASSOC_CONTAINS, QName.createQName(NamespaceService.CONTENT_MODEL_1_0_URI, "Comments"));
NodeRef topicNode = null;
if (existingTopics.isEmpty())
{
topicNode = nodeService.createNode(forumNode, ContentModel.ASSOC_CONTAINS, QName.createQName(NamespaceService.CONTENT_MODEL_1_0_URI, "Comments"), ForumModel.TYPE_TOPIC).getChildRef();
}
else
{
topicNode = existingTopics.get(0).getChildRef();
}
NodeRef postNode = nodeService.createNode(topicNode, ContentModel.ASSOC_CONTAINS, QName.createQName("comment" + System.currentTimeMillis()), ForumModel.TYPE_POST).getChildRef();
nodeService.setProperty(postNode, ContentModel.PROP_CONTENT, new ContentData(null, MimetypeMap.MIMETYPE_TEXT_PLAIN, 0L, null));
ContentWriter writer = contentService.getWriter(postNode, ContentModel.PROP_CONTENT, true);
writer.setMimetype(MimetypeMap.MIMETYPE_TEXT_PLAIN);
writer.setEncoding("UTF-8");
writer.putContent(comment);
return postNode;
}
